Jessica Prenni is a professor in the Colorado State University Department of Horticulture and Landscape Architecture.   

Her research is focused on developing novel analytical methods for analyzing biological samples. Prenni’s team is currently part of a large global effort called the Periodic Table of Food Initiative.  

She compared this work to gene sequencing in that the information will enable “big data” mining to answer questions like “how does the environment where food is produced impact its composition?”, “How does the composition of food change when it is processed or cooked?” and “How does the composition of a food vary by type?”   

Prenni earned a Ph.D in analytical chemistry from the University of Colorado Boulder, and later worked as a postdoctoral scholar for the Scripps Research Institute in California. She has been at CSU since 2003.
